问:计算机视觉是什么?
答:计算机视觉是一门研究如何让计算机从图像或视频中获取信息、理解内容并作出决策的科学。它涉及到多个学科领域,如图像处理、机器学习、模式识别等。
问:计算机视觉中有哪些常见的概念?
答:计算机视觉中有很多常见的概念,以下是一些其中常见的:
特征提取:这是计算机视觉中的基础任务之一,它通过提取图像中的某些特性,将图像转换为具有可处理性的形式。常见的特征包括边缘、角点、纹理等。
图像分割:图像分割是将图像划分为若干个区域或对象的过程,以便更容易地处理和分析。它被广泛应用于目标检测、跟踪等任务中。
目标检测:目标检测是从图像或视频中识别并定位出特定对象的位置和边界框。它被广泛应用于安全监控、自动驾驶等领域。
图像分类:图像分类是将输入图像分类到预定义的类别中的过程。它是计算机视觉中最经典的任务之一,被广泛应用于人脸识别、自然场景分类等任务中。
姿态估计:姿态估计是从图像或视频中估计出人体姿势、方向和位置的过程。它被广泛应用于人机交互、行为分析等领域。
问:计算机视觉中常用的算法库有哪些?
答:计算机视觉中常用的算法库包括以下一些:
OpenCV:OpenCV是一个广泛使用的计算机视觉库,提供了大量的图像和视频处理函数以及经典的计算机视觉算法实现。
TensorFlow:TensorFlow是一个流行的机器学习框架,提供了许多计算机视觉算法的实现,如目标检测、图像分割等。
PyTorch:PyTorch是另一个流行的机器学习框架,也提供了许多计算机视觉算法的实现,如深度学习模型训练、特征提取等。
OpenVX:OpenVX是一个开放标准,旨在促进计算机视觉算法在不同硬件和操作系统之间的移植和优化,提供了一些高效的计算机视觉函数库和API。
Dlib:Dlib是一个跨平台的机器学习库,提供了许多计算机视觉算法的实现,如人脸检测、特征点检测等。
联系客服